SUMMARY:Borders of Belonging: A Conversation on Humanity and Human Rights
DESCRIPTION:Join us for an open discussion with human rights educators and activists as we explore the question\, “What does it mean to be human?” \nThis thought-provoking conversation parallels the themes of Amanda Mendoza’s upcoming solo art exhibition\, What Does It Mean to Be Human?—opening at the Stowe Center for Literary Activism on December 12th\, 2025. \nServing as a prelude to the exhibition\, this event invites participants to reflect on humanity\, belonging\, and the systems that shape our shared human experience.
